In fact, it is very common for Hollywood studio executives to brush aside some corporate interests.
In the late 1970s, David Bergman, the head of Columbia Pictures, embezzled the company's $61000 fund to buy traveler's checks, which became the biggest ”scandal” in Hollywood that year.
Things have been hyped by the media, and Bergman has resigned.
However, within the circle, few people criticized Bergman. On the contrary, they denounced the informants for making a mountain out of a molehill.
As a result of this incident, David Bergman left Colombia and was still thriving. The producer, cliff Robertson, was rejected by the whole circle and his career was destroyed.
